Passion For Patagonia

Juan Francisco Picco is the lodge’s Head Chef, bringing creativity, energy, and international experience to every meal served at the table. Born in Buenos Aires, Juan developed his passion for cooking at an early age and later trained professionally at the renowned Gato Dumas culinary school.

At just 25 years old, he has already built impressive international experience, spending two years in Dubai refining his culinary skills while working in renowned restaurants. Those experiences helped shape his style in the kitchen, combining technique, creativity, and a deep appreciation for quality ingredients.

Juan especially loves cooking meats and preparing pizzas in the lodge’s clay oven — a guest favorite and one of the highlights of the dining experience. Fluent in English and naturally outgoing, he enjoys connecting with guests from around the world and hearing their stories and life experiences around the dinner table.

Beyond the kitchen, Juan is a true artist at heart. He loves painting, singing, playing music, and creating tattoos, bringing creativity into everything he does. Patagonia’s outdoor lifestyle also inspires him deeply, and he especially enjoys the peaceful silence and star-filled nights surrounding the lodge.

Known for his contagious smile, positive energy, and warm personality, Juan creates a welcoming atmosphere both in and out of the kitchen. Guests especially enjoy the moments when he personally presents each meal at dinner, sharing his enthusiasm and passion for food. His leadership, dedication, and remarkable work ethic make him an essential part of the lodge experience.
